A solid, rigorous piece of qualitative research that centers the voices of recovering men in a way that adds real nuance to the addiction literature — the theoretical framework is well-chosen and the policy suggestions are grounded in field evidence. But its narrow Ozark sample, small cohort, and academic writing style make it a specialist text rather than something most general readers or practitioners will find accessible.
